Output 3b123a96404ec2f921216e84a118d9d4ff36746f9d832e872a70afa5f7ee2e11:50

value
53000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f152adf88042323c4147cf30568c172903fc5189 OP_EQUAL
address
3Ph1pTBuH1ygF7anfaFxvqwViJSF9Y7umX
transaction
3b123a96404ec2f921216e84a118d9d4ff36746f9d832e872a70afa5f7ee2e11
spent
true